Yield
Marinade for a 6–8 lb prime rib roast or several steaks
Ingredients
- ⅓ cup low-sodium soy sauce
- ⅓ cup olive oil
- ¼ cup apple cider vinegar
- ¼ cup Worcestershire sauce
- 3 tablespoons stoneground Dijon mustard
- 2 tablespoons garlic paste
- 2 tablespoons finely chopped fresh rosemary
- 1½ tablespoons onion powder
- 1½ tablespoons dried parsley flakes
- 1 tablespo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on Redmond Real Salt Kosher Sea Salt
- 1 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
1.
Prepare the Marinade: In a bowl, whisk together the soy sauce, olive oil, apple cider vinegar, Worcestershire sauce, Dijon mustard, garlic paste, rosemary, onion powder, parsley flakes, thyme, kosher sea salt, and black pepper until fully combined.
2.
Marinate the Beef: Place the prime rib roast or steaks in a large food-safe container or resealable bag. Pour the marinade over the beef and coat thoroughly. Cover and refrigerate overnight.
3.
Preheat the Grill: Preheat your Traeger grill to 200°F.
4.
Cook the Prime Rib: Place the marinated prime rib on the grill and cook at 200°F for 1 hour.
5.
Finish the Roast: Increase the grill temperature to 350°F and continue cooking until the internal temperature reaches 125–130°F.
6.
Rest and Serve: Remove from the grill and allow the roast to rest before slicing and serving.
